Roemers scale had 75 as the freezing point of water and 225 as body temperature in those days called blood heat To get rid of the awkward fractions Fahrenheit did.

He called the temperature of an icesaltwater mixture zero degrees as this was the lowest temperature he could conveniently attain in his lab. Under certain conditions water may remain a liquid as cold as -40 to -42F. Fahrenheit temperature scale scale based on 32 for the freezing point of water and 212 for the boiling point of water the interval between the two being divided into 180 equal parts. For example diesel oil that is cooled below 0 degrees Fahrenheit will change in color and texture becoming whitish and solid to the point that it will not flow through the engine.
